'Prison warders targeted in bid for segregation'

More than 50 prison warders homes were attacked in Northern Ireland last year, it was revealed today.

With warders targeted as part of a violent bid by paramilitary inmates to be segregated inside the high-security Maghaberry Jail, the authorities insisted disruption had been minimised.
